- Area description
- Eden Village is conveniently located in a rural country setting only 5 miles from the downtown business district and approx. 15 min. from the other island harbors. We are approx. 3.5 miles (5 min. drive) from the main entrance to the Acadia National Park. You have access to a walking beach with picnic area at Hadley Point, which is 3/4 mile away. We recommend Echo Lake, which is a 15-minute drive. This is a clean fresh water lake with nice swimming areas. Since the salt-water temperature is generally around 50 degrees it is not as popular as fresh water swimming.

A bang for your buck!!
This place already has great reviews and it did not fail us either! We checked kind of late but we were greeted by owner Wyman who was very friendly and willing to give us any tips on enjoying our stay at Bar Harbor. We were at the motel without a kitchen and compared to the price we've paid for it, the room was kept very clean and there was a nice patio which we used to watch the stars at night!! Amazing view and so romantic!! Another plus was the cute little pond they had with a paddle boat and a water tricycle looking boat( for lack of a better description). You can really see that they put a lot of love and effort into keeping this place to a level far better than expected or paid for! We would definitely stay here again but at a cottage next time since they looked really cute too!!

Business travelers on family vacation
Housekeeping services a disappointment
In general we had a ggod stay. The room was very clean upon arrival. However during our 3 night stay we had trouble with housekeeping. The trash cans were not emptied each day, which was a problem since we had food waste from eating breakfast in our room. Also some of the towels were exchanged each day but not all. I thought this might be an effort to save energy and/or water but it was unclear how to have request the towels be changed versus leaving them. For example some hotels are very good at communicating that any towels on the floor will be replaced and any hung to dry will not be. The motel policy needs to be more clear since it just came across as housekeeping just forgetting to change the towels. When we asked for additonal towel we were given them promptly and cheerfully but we should not have to ask. We had a similar issue with the bed linens. They were never changed and there was no indication given as to how often they would be changed and how to request them to be changed. It was great having a refrigerator, microwave and coffee maker in the room. The appliances were fairly new andf in good working order but the water cups were not replaced when used and on the second day the styrofoam coffee cups we received had something spilled on them so we could not use them.
